Abstract
Light--charged-particle emission in the reaction /sup 63/Cu + /sup 20/Ne has been studied by simultaneously measuring the atomic numbers of both deep-inelastic fragments. The results seem consistent with an evaporative process and indicate that the entrance-channel kinetic energy is essentially thermalized over a broad range of bombarding energies.
